Georgian PM begins official visit in Belarus (Photo)

Georgian Prime Minister Mamuka Bakhtadze has begun his official visit in Belarus.

Vladimir Dvornik, Vice Prime Minister of Belarus hosted Georgian PM at the airport. Together with governmental members, Bakhtadze paid tribute to the soldiers who died in World War II and laid a wreath at the memorial of heroes.

Head of the Georgian government will meet with President of Belarus Alexander Lukashenko. He will hold a face-to-face meeting with his colleague Sergey Rumas, Prime Minister of the Republic of Belarus. The two Prime Ministers will then make joint statements for the media.

Within the framework of the visit, Georgian PM will also meet with Chairman of the House of Representatives Vladimir Andreichenko.

The Georgian delegation includes Minister of Foreign Affairs Davit Zalkaliani, Minister of Environment Protection and Agriculture Levan Davitashvili, Tbilisi Mayor Kakha Kaladze and Chairman of the Parliamentary Finance-Budgetary Committee Irakli Kovzanadze.
